Commercial roof installation services involve the process of designing, planning, and installing roofing systems on various types of commercial properties. These services typically include assessing the building’s structure, selecting appropriate roofing materials, and ensuring the installation meets safety and durability standards. Contractors often work closely with property owners to determine the best roofing solutions that align with the building’s usage, size, and design specifications. Proper installation is essential to ensure the roof provides reliable protection against weather elements and contributes to the building’s overall safety and functionality.
One of the primary issues addressed by commercial roof installation is the need for a durable and weather-resistant roofing system. Over time, roofs can suffer from wear and tear due to exposure to sun, wind, rain, and other environmental factors, leading to leaks, structural damage, or energy inefficiencies. Installing a new roof can help prevent costly repairs and mitigate potential damage to the interior of the property. Additionally, a properly installed commercial roof can improve energy efficiency by reducing heat transfer, which can be especially important for large commercial spaces with significant heating and cooling needs.
Commercial properties that commonly utilize roof installation services include office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, manufacturing facilities, and institutional structures such as schools and hospitals. These properties often have large, flat, or low-slope roofs that require specialized installation techniques and materials to ensure long-lasting performance. The choice of roofing system may vary depending on the specific needs of the property, including considerations for insulation, drainage, and load-bearing capacity. Professional installation ensures that these complex systems are properly integrated and maintained for optimal performance over their lifespan.

Cost Range for Commercial Roof Installation - The typical cost for installing a new commercial roof varies between $5,000 and $20,000, depending on the size and materials used. Smaller projects or those with basic materials tend to be on the lower end of this range. Larger or more complex installations may exceed this estimate.
Material Costs and Pricing Factors - The choice of roofing material impacts the overall cost, with options like TPO or EPDM generally costing between $4 and $8 per square foot. Premium materials such as metal or built-up roofing can increase expenses significantly. Local labor rates also influence the total project cost.
Additional Expenses to Consider - Costs may include removal of existing roofing, which can add $1,000 to $3,000 to the total. Permit fees, underlayment, and insulation are additional factors that can affect the overall budget. These costs vary based on project scope and local regulations.
Cost Estimates for Different Building Sizes - Small commercial buildings might see installation costs around $5,000 to $10,000, while larger facilities could range from $15,000 to $50,000 or more. The specific size and complexity of the roof are key determinants of the final cost. Local pros can provide detailed estimates tailored to individual projects.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
